Hola Prime vs Crypto Fund Trader: Challenge Fees Compared

Hola Prime offers 7 account tiers with fees starting from $49. Crypto Fund Trader counters with 2 options starting from $183. Hola Prime is the more affordable entry point. Remember to also factor in profit split, drawdown rules, and payout speed when evaluating total value.

Hola Prime Fees

$5,000$49
$10,000$89
$25,000$169
$50,000$329
$100,000$579
$200,000$1,049
$300,000$1,599

Hola Prime

Extremely fast payouts — the firm reports rewards processed in as little as ~1 hour (won "Fastest Payout Prop Firm – MEA 2026")
Profit split scales up to 95%
Single-phase 1-Step Prime model with a straightforward 10% target
Wide platform choice (MT5, cTrader, DXtrade, TradeLocker, MT4, Match-Trader)
Regulated operating entity — Hola Prime Limited, FSC Mauritius licence GB24203729
Young firm — founded 2024, short public track record
Tight 3% daily / 6% max drawdown on the 1-Step Prime model
2% max risk-per-trade-idea rule requires disciplined position sizing
Bi-weekly payout cadence requires 3 profitable days to qualify

When placing Hola Prime and Crypto Fund Trader side-by-side, two distinct funded-account philosophies emerge. Hola Prime, operating since 2024 out of Hong Kong, has built its model around 1-Step Prime and 2-Step Pro evaluations with a Up to 95% profit split and accounts up to $300,000. Their platform offering (MT5, cTrader, DXtrade, TradeLocker, MT4, Match-Trader) covers Forex, Indices, Metals, Commodities, Crypto. Crypto Fund Trader, headquartered in Spain since 2023, takes a different approach with 1-Step Challenge and 2-Step Challenge models, offering 80–90% profit sharing on accounts up to $300,000. They support TradingView, Crypto Fund Trader Platform across Crypto.
